Output 6f31793923807e04d3dde89ebea58cf34a0ec9dbccb72ed7ee88955e00d81e37:1

value
938243
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1a28313f75e8c6be0fb4b11f0a3cc3855b637f04 OP_EQUAL
address
MAHTx2s1GZyXd9cQYqQQUS7HjZvfyJTvvt
transaction
6f31793923807e04d3dde89ebea58cf34a0ec9dbccb72ed7ee88955e00d81e37
spent
true